Fernanda Camarena is a faculty member at the Poynter Institute, a renowned organization dedicated to journalism research and training. She advocates for transparency in reporting, especially in cases where sources decline to comment. Camarena emphasizes the importance of informing the public about what remains unknown due to lack of response from sources, arguing that this approach would better serve audiences and hold sources accountable. Her work includes co-authoring a report on strategies for effective journalism in the face of dismissive sources.
